The Issue
Hello my name is Angela McCarty. I'm contacting you in regards to my dog Scrappy. Seven weeks ago my mother was out mowing the back yard. She was moving the mower back into the front to put it back in the garage and my dog accidentally got out the gate. We tried for quite awhile to get him back inside but one of our neighbors called animal control on him. They came out and tried to help us get him back in the house but he wouldn't come inside. He pretty much laid in the front yard. Police were called out and they kept trying to surround him with pokey sticks and rope but Everytime they came near him he would bark, growl, and run to the side of the house. The only time he left the yard was when my next door neighbor came home from work and let his dog out back. Scrappy ran back there to see him. His dog is 14 years old and immediately when he sees another dog he just rolls over on his back. The neighbor did grab Scrappy's collar so his dog could get up off the ground. While doing this one of the dogs scratched his arm. The policeman there tried to get the neighbor to sign a statement that he got bit but he refused to do it!! Scrappy DID NOT bite anybody, hurt anyone, or anything. Finally after trying to get him in for a couple hours more police came to the scene and brought out their tazers. They tazzed my dog in his own yard while laying out front. Afterwards, they escorted us to the vet to get the dart out of him. Begged us to put him down while there but we refused. He didn't hurt anybody.
Animal Control took my dog and he's been locked up for seven weeks in an all concrete cell. He cries because he sees other dogs being let out in the yard or taken for walks. He's not allowed. We hired a lawyer and have begged to get him back. They said he was a dangerous dog because he growled at the animal control and other officers. They were provoking him with their pokey sticks. He didn't bite them. My lawyer contacted the prosecuting attorney. At first all they asked for was proof of home owners insurance on the dog. After the paperwork had been given we don't hear anything more so my lawyer reached out again. Then they stated that the dog wouldn't be put down but I wouldn't get him back. That right there proves he's not a dangerous or vicious dog if they're willing to give him to someone else!!! My lawyer reached out again last week. He was told I was being ticketed for dog running at large and Animal ABUSE!! We still have yet to receive any paperwork, summons, or tickets from Warrenton Animal Control or county. I've included letters from his vet and where we board him if we leave town. He's never been aggressive with any of the staff or other dogs. I've got a one and two year old God children that pull on his ears, tail, and try to ride him. He's never hurt or even growled at them. I'm devastated...my dog follows me everywhere and is a big comfort for me. I'm disabled and have been through a lot of surgeries and health problems. My dog lays next to me in bed and provides me with comfort. We feel this is totally just a power struggle with the city of Warrenton and animal control. Count you please help my lawyer and I get my dog back? He's done nothing to be put through this cruelty for the last Seven weeks and all anybody gets is the run around when we reach out!!
